Read Ahead Size
Read-ahead cache setting:
•
Disabled
: Read-ahead caching is disabled.
•
Default
: One chunk for the first access in a sequential read and one stripe for all subsequent
accesses.
•
Maximum
: Maximum read-ahead size calculated by the controller.
•
64 KB
,
128 KB
,
256 KB
,
512 KB
,
1 MB
,
2 MB
,
4 MB
,
8 MB
,
16 MB
, or
32 MB
: Size selected
by a user.
Type
•
standard
: Standard volume.
•
standard*
: Destination of an in-progress volume copy and cannot be
mounted/presented/mapped until the copy is complete.
•
snap-pool
: Snap-pool volume.
•
master volume
: Master volume.
•
snapshot
: Snapshot volume.
•
replication source
: Source for an in-progress replication to a secondary volume.
•
unknown
: Unknown
Class
•
standard
: Standard volume, not enabled for snapshots.
•
PTSNAP
: Snapshot-related volume such as a master volume, snap pool, or snapshot.
•
Proxy
: Destination of an in-progress replication from a remote volume, which when complete
will change to type
snapshot
Qualifier
•
N/A
: Non-replication-specific volume such as a standard volume, master volume, snapshot, or
snap pool.
•
RSR
: Replication-specific volume, such as a primary volume, secondary volume, replication
snapshot, or replication image.
•
RSR (DRM Promoted Secondary)
: During an actual site failover (not a test failover), the
replication set's primary and secondary volumes are shown as primary volumes with a
primary-volume conflict. This qualifier enables host-based Storage Replication Adapter (SRA)
software to determine which volume is the failed-over secondary volume for disaster recovery
management (DRM). If both systems are online and the communication link between them is up,
both systems will show similar information. When the SRA completes a restore-replication or
reverse-replication operation, this volume will be shown as a secondary volume with the
RSR
qualifier.
Volume Description
•
For OpenVMS, a numeric value (set with
create volume
or
set volume
) that identifies the volume
to an OpenVMS host.
•
For HP-UX, a text value (set in-band by a host application) that identifies the volume.
•
Blank if not set.
WWN
World Wide Name of the volume, used by host-based Storage Replication Adapter (SRA) software
to identify the volume.
